Self-Management Tools
Deposit Limits
Set daily, weekly, or monthly deposit caps through your account settings. Limits activate immediately and can only be increased after a 72-hour cooling period. Reductions take effect instantly.
Session Time Alerts
Configure reminders that notify you after specific playing durations. Alerts appear every 30, 60, or 120 minutes based on your preferences, prompting breaks from gambling activities.
Self-Exclusion
Voluntarily ban yourself from the platform for 6 months, 1 year, or permanently. Contact support to initiate exclusion—the process becomes irrevocable once confirmed and applies across all devices.
Reality Checks
Activate pop-up displays showing your total wagered amounts, session duration, and account balance at regular intervals. These reminders help maintain awareness during extended play sessions.
Recognizing Problem Gambling
Problem gambling develops when betting activities interfere with personal, financial, or professional responsibilities. Warning indicators include spending more money than budgeted, chasing losses by placing larger bets, borrowing funds to gamble, neglecting work or family obligations, and experiencing anxiety about gambling outcomes. If you recognize these patterns in your behavior, seek assistance immediately.
The South African Responsible Gambling Foundation operates a free confidential helpline at 0800 006 008, available 24 hours daily. Professional counselors provide assessment, support, and referrals for face-to-face treatment. Email support is accessible at helpline@responsiblegambling.org.za for non-urgent inquiries.
Help and Support Resources
South African Responsible Gambling Foundation (SARGF)
Toll-free helpline: 0800 006 008 (24/7)
Email: helpline@responsiblegambling.org.za
Free treatment and counseling for individuals and families affected by problem gambling.
Gamblers Anonymous South Africa
12-step recovery program with peer support groups across major cities including Johannesburg, Cape Town, Durban, and Pretoria. Visit local meetings for accountability and guidance from others in recovery.
National Gambling Board
Regulatory oversight and player protection information. Contact for formal complaints about gambling operators or to verify licensing status of gambling establishments.
